AP 3/27/97 Credit:NY Times Metro Section Page B9

Newman's New Enterprise

Paul Newman ia adding cars to his sales empire of popcorn, salad dressing and pasta sauce.

But Mr. Newman, an avid race car driver who lives in Westport, Conn., does not intend to donate this business's profits to charity as he does with his "Newman's Own" foods.

The 72 year old movie star is teaming up with friends Michael Brockman and David J. Long to buy the Volvo City/Milford Mazda/Enterprise Oldsmobile dealership, Mr. Newman's lawyer, Leo Nevas said Tuesday. The dealership had been under bankruptcy protection since 1995. -----------------------------------------------------------------Maybe Paul will be racing a C70/V70/S70 soon!
